From 9f8eeba0ae8508bcbdff8dea248cc5009e7337b3 Mon Sep 17 00:00:00 2001 From: azu Date: Sat, 20 Jul 2024 22:21:53 +0900 Subject: [PATCH] Update README.md --- source/basic/array/README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source/basic/array/README.md b/source/basic/array/README.md index 8d612dd4f..2e15e2aaf 100644 --- a/source/basic/array/README.md +++ b/source/basic/array/README.md @@ -1021,7 +1021,7 @@ console.log(grouped.odd); // => [1, 3, 5] しかし、`reduce`メソッドは使い方がやや複雜であるため、可能なら避けたほうが読みやすいコードとなりやすいです。 ES2024では、`Object.groupBy`静的メソッドが追加され、配列からグループ分けしたオブジェクトを作成できるようになっています。 -`Object.groupBy`静的メソッド[^1]には、第1引数に配列などのiterableオブジェクト、第2引数にグループ分けの条件を返すコールバック関数を渡します。 +`Object.groupBy`静的メソッド[^1]には、第一引数へ配列などのiterableオブジェクト、第二引数へグループ分けの条件を返すコールバック関数を渡します。 第2引数のコールバック関数が返した値をキーとして、配列の要素をグループ分けしたオブジェクトが作成されます。 先ほどのコードを`Object.groupBy`静的メソッドを使って書き換えると、次のようになります。